About this fabric

This Sanderson fabric from the Curios Weaves collection is a substantial woven textile at 568gsm, with a usable width of 143cm and a repeat of 4cm vertically by 12cm horizontally. The swatch reads as a muted avocado green, interrupted by slender cream and rust-red patterned stripes that add warmth and a little contrast. Its surface looks firm and densely constructed, which suits the heavyweight feel suggested by the specification. The colourway has an earthy, vintage character rather than a bright or glossy finish, so the green sits comfortably beside natural woods, worn leather and deeper accent colours.

How to use it

Use it on a small sofa, dining chairs or a upholstered ottoman where the vertical stripe can bring height and structure. The avocado base and aleppo-pepper accents work especially well in rooms with oak, terracotta and warm neutral paintwork.

Use on a tailored chair or bench to bring in warm, earthy colour without overwhelming a scheme.
